Iraq Requests $296 Million To Equip Peshmerga Brigades And Support Artillery Battalions

The State Department approved a possible $295.6 million Foreign Military Sales request to Iraq for equipment for two Peshmerga infantry brigades and two support artillery battalions.The Defense Security Cooperation Agency (DSCA) notified Congress of the potential sale on Tuesday.The request includes the possible sale of equipment needed to fully outfit two full Peshmerga Regional Brigades of light infantry and two artillery battalions that will provide support to those brigades.Equipment requested includes: 4,400 M16A4 rifles; 46 M2 50 caliber machine guns;…
